A hydraulic copper press is a large machine that makes it easier to squeeze copper into shapes. This machine is extremely valuable in factories that use copper to produce pipes, wires, and other items. Special power is applied to press down on copper and form it in a hydraulic copper press. It has a large cylinder that moves up and down. Once you put the copper inside, the machine kicks into gear and begins shrinking down the hunk. It relies on a fluid, generally of oil, to exert force which operates the cylinder. As it rotates, the cylinder pinches the copper into the desired shape. This process is fast and enables factories to easily produce many copper products.
Indeed, there are many reasons to use a hydraulic copper system. One major advantage is that it's a time- and labor-saving way to form copper. The machine can rapidly shape copper into various models, which is useful for producing copper products at a faster pace. A hydraulic copper press can press with the same power each time, so products are high quality and look the same. This machine is convenient for a large number of copper forming jobs, and is an excellent piece of equipment for any factory that deals with copper.

Safety precautions when using a hydraulic press for copper Safety is the most important thing when you are working with a hydraulic copper press.
You will need to follow safety guidelines not to have any accidents with a hydraulic copper press. For one, you should always use proper safety gear, such as gloves and goggles. Read and adhere to usage instructions printed on the machine. Do not overburden the machine or use it to perform tasks it was not designed to do. Keep your hands and any other body parts away from moving parts and ensure that the machine has a ground, to avoid electric shocks.
